Which of the following statements is NOT correct about Charlemagne?

A. He actively supported the popes.
B. He extended his authority as far south as Rome.
C. He was mistrustful of intellectual pursuits.
D. He instituted the missi dominici.
E. He established a capital at Aachen.


Answer: C
